Soldiers call in information during Exercise Atlantic Strike in Florida
February 15, 2011 - Members of the 14th Air Support Operations Squadron call in information during exercise Atlantic Strike at Avon Park Air Force Range, Florida. Atlantic Strike is a coalition air-to-ground training exercise that simulates a deployed environment
